/*
TwoWire.h - TWI/I2C library for Arduino & Wiring
Copyright (c) 2006 Nicholas Zambetti. All right reserved.
This library is free software; you can redistribute it and/or
modify it under the terms of the GNU Lesser General Public
License as published by the Free Software Foundation; either
version 2.1 of the License, or (at your option) any later version.
This library is distributed in the hope that it will be useful,
but WITHOUT ANY WARRANTY; without even the implied warranty of
MERCHANTABILITY or FITNESS FOR A PARTICULAR PURPOSE. See the GNU
Lesser General Public License for more details.
You should have received a copy of the GNU Lesser General Public
License along with this library; if not, write to the Free Software
Foundation, Inc., 51 Franklin St, Fifth Floor, Boston, MA 02110-1301 USA
Modified 2012 by Todd Krein ([email protected]) to implement repeated starts
*/
#ifndef TwoWire_h
#define TwoWire_h
#include "Stream.h"
#include "Arduino.h"
extern "C" {
#include "utility/twi.h"
}
// Minimal buffer length. Buffers length will be increased when needed,
// but TX buffer is limited to a maximum to avoid too much stack consumption
// Note: Buffer length and max buffer length are limited by uin16_t type
#define BUFFER_LENGTH 32
#if !defined(WIRE_MAX_TX_BUFF_LENGTH)
#define WIRE_MAX_TX_BUFF_LENGTH 1024U
#endif
// WIRE_HAS_END means Wire has end()
#define WIRE_HAS_END 1
class TwoWire : public Stream {
private:
uint8_t *rxBuffer;
uint16_t rxBufferAllocated;
uint16_t rxBufferIndex;
uint16_t rxBufferLength;
uint8_t txAddress;
uint8_t *txBuffer;
uint16_t txBufferAllocated;
uint16_t txDataSize;
uint8_t transmitting;
uint8_t ownAddress;
i2c_t _i2c;
void (*user_onRequest)(void);
void (*user_onReceive)(int);
static void onRequestService(i2c_t *);
static void onReceiveService(i2c_t *);
void allocateRxBuffer(size_t length);
size_t allocateTxBuffer(size_t length);
void resetRxBuffer(void);
void resetTxBuffer(void);
public:
TwoWire();
TwoWire(uint32_t sda, uint32_t scl);
// setSCL/SDA have to be called before begin()
void setSCL(uint32_t scl)
{
_i2c.scl = digitalPinToPinName(scl);
};
void setSDA(uint32_t sda)
{
_i2c.sda = digitalPinToPinName(sda);
};
void setSCL(PinName scl)
{
_i2c.scl = scl;
};
void setSDA(PinName sda)
{
_i2c.sda = sda;
};
void begin(bool generalCall = false);
void begin(uint32_t, uint32_t);
void begin(uint8_t, bool generalCall = false);
void begin(int, bool generalCall = false);
void end();
void setClock(uint32_t);
void beginTransmission(uint8_t);
void beginTransmission(int);
uint8_t endTransmission(void);
uint8_t endTransmission(uint8_t);
uint8_t requestFrom(uint8_t, uint8_t);
uint8_t requestFrom(uint8_t, uint8_t, uint8_t);
uint8_t requestFrom(uint8_t, size_t, bool);
uint8_t requestFrom(uint8_t, uint8_t, uint32_t, uint8_t, uint8_t);
uint8_t requestFrom(int, int);
uint8_t requestFrom(int, int, int);
virtual size_t write(uint8_t);
virtual size_t write(const uint8_t *, size_t);
virtual int available(void);
virtual int read(void);
virtual int peek(void);
virtual void flush(void);
void onReceive(void (*)(int));
void onRequest(void (*)(void));
inline size_t write(unsigned long n)
{
return write((uint8_t)n);
}
inline size_t write(long n)
{
return write((uint8_t)n);
}
inline size_t write(unsigned int n)
{
return write((uint8_t)n);
}
inline size_t write(int n)
{
return write((uint8_t)n);
}
using Print::write;
};
extern TwoWire Wire;
#endif
